### Signs of a Spine Infection
Spinal infections present with different symptoms, often mistaken for other spinal conditions. Here are some common symptoms:
- Persistent back pain that is constant
- Chills
- Swelling over the affected region
- Tingling sensations due to nerve involvement
- Unexplained weight loss
### How Do Spinal Infections Occur?
Spinal infections are mostly caused by bacteria infiltrating the spinal tissues. The leading factors include:
- **Hematogenous Spread**: Infections in other parts travel via the circulatory system to the spine.
- **Post-Surgical Infections**: Surgical sites can be affected after spinal surgeries.
- **Wounds**: Open wounds can lead to contamination.
- **Medical Risk Factors**: Weakened immunity can increase risk.

### Who is at Risk?
Certain individuals are at higher risk of developing spinal infections:
- Elderly individuals
- Individuals with chronic illnesses
- People on steroids
- Individuals with high-risk lifestyles
